प्रॉक्सी सर्वर और एन्क्रिप्शन के क्षेत्र में सुपरकी एक महत्वपूर्ण अवधारणा है। यह एक विशिष्ट पहचानकर्ता या क्रिप्टोग्राफ़िक कुंजी है जिसका उपयोग विशिष्ट संसाधनों तक पहुंच प्रदान करने, उपयोगकर्ताओं को प्रमाणित करने या विभिन्न संस्थाओं के बीच सुरक्षित संचार की सुविधा प्रदान करने के लिए किया जाता है। सुपरकी नेटवर्क पर प्रसारित डेटा की गोपनीयता, अखंडता और प्रामाणिकता सुनिश्चित करने में मौलिक भूमिका निभाती है। इस लेख में, हम सुपरकी के इतिहास, संरचना, प्रकार और अनुप्रयोगों पर गहराई से चर्चा करते हैं, जो प्रॉक्सी सर्वर प्रौद्योगिकी के क्षेत्र में इसके महत्व पर मूल्यवान अंतर्दृष्टि प्रदान करते हैं।
सुपरकी की उत्पत्ति का इतिहास और इसका पहला उल्लेख
क्रिप्टोग्राफ़िक कुंजियों की अवधारणा प्राचीन काल से चली आ रही है जब विभिन्न सभ्यताएँ संवेदनशील संदेशों को अनधिकृत पहुंच से बचाने के लिए गुप्त कोड का उपयोग करती थीं। हालाँकि, सुपरकी की आधुनिक धारणा कंप्यूटर नेटवर्क के आगमन और सुरक्षित संचार की आवश्यकता के साथ उभरी।
सुपरकी के शुरुआती उल्लेखों में से एक का पता 1970 के दशक में लगाया जा सकता है जब सार्वजनिक-कुंजी क्रिप्टोग्राफी की शुरुआत की गई थी। 1976 में प्रस्तावित डिफी-हेलमैन कुंजी एक्सचेंज ने पार्टियों को पूर्व संचार के बिना एक असुरक्षित चैनल पर एक साझा रहस्य स्थापित करने की अनुमति देकर सुरक्षित संचार में क्रांति ला दी। इस सफलता ने सुपरकीज़ का उपयोग करने वाले विभिन्न एन्क्रिप्शन तरीकों की नींव रखी।
सुपरकी के बारे में विस्तृत जानकारी: विषय का विस्तार
सुपरकी, जिसे मास्टर कुंजी, निजी कुंजी या गुप्त कुंजी के रूप में भी जाना जाता है, आधुनिक एन्क्रिप्शन सिस्टम का एक महत्वपूर्ण घटक है। यह डेटा का एक टुकड़ा है जिसका उपयोग जानकारी को एन्क्रिप्ट और डिक्रिप्ट करने के लिए एल्गोरिदम (सिफर) के साथ मिलकर किया जाता है। एन्क्रिप्शन की ताकत सुपरकी की लंबाई और जटिलता पर काफी हद तक निर्भर करती है।
सुपरकीज़ का सबसे आम उपयोग सममित-कुंजी एन्क्रिप्शन में होता है, जहां एन्क्रिप्शन और डिक्रिप्शन दोनों के लिए एक ही कुंजी का उपयोग किया जाता है। दूसरी ओर, असममित-कुंजी एन्क्रिप्शन, जिसे सार्वजनिक-कुंजी क्रिप्टोग्राफी के रूप में भी जाना जाता है, कुंजी की एक जोड़ी का उपयोग करता है - सार्वजनिक और निजी कुंजी - जो एक साथ काम करती हैं लेकिन एक दूसरे से प्राप्त नहीं की जा सकती हैं।
सुपरकी की आंतरिक संरचना: यह कैसे काम करती है
सुपरकी की आंतरिक संरचना उपयोग किए गए एन्क्रिप्शन एल्गोरिदम के आधार पर भिन्न होती है। सममित-कुंजी एन्क्रिप्शन में, सुपरकी आमतौर पर एन्क्रिप्शन एल्गोरिदम द्वारा निर्धारित निश्चित लंबाई वाले बिट्स का एक अनुक्रम होता है। लोकप्रिय सममित-कुंजी एल्गोरिदम में उन्नत एन्क्रिप्शन स्टैंडर्ड (एईएस), डेटा एन्क्रिप्शन स्टैंडर्ड (डीईएस), और ट्रिपल डीईएस शामिल हैं।
असममित-कुंजी एन्क्रिप्शन में, सुपरकी में दो भाग होते हैं - सार्वजनिक कुंजी और निजी कुंजी। सार्वजनिक कुंजी किसी के लिए भी उपलब्ध है और इसका उपयोग डेटा को एन्क्रिप्ट करने के लिए किया जाता है, जबकि निजी कुंजी को गुप्त रखा जाता है और संबंधित सार्वजनिक कुंजी के साथ एन्क्रिप्ट किए गए डेटा को डिक्रिप्ट करने के लिए उपयोग किया जाता है।
सुपरकी की प्रमुख विशेषताओं का विश्लेषण
सुपरकी की प्रमुख विशेषताओं में इसकी ताकत, यादृच्छिकता और प्रबंधन शामिल हैं। आइए प्रत्येक पहलू का अन्वेषण करें:
-
ताकत: एन्क्रिप्टेड डेटा की सुरक्षा सुनिश्चित करने के लिए सुपरकी की ताकत महत्वपूर्ण है। उच्च एन्ट्रॉपी वाले लंबे सुपरकीज़ क्रूर-बल के हमलों के प्रति अधिक प्रतिरोधी होते हैं, जहां एक हमलावर डेटा को समझने के लिए सभी संभावित संयोजनों की कोशिश करता है।
-
यादृच्छिकता: पूर्वानुमेयता को रोकने और सुरक्षा बढ़ाने के लिए यादृच्छिक रूप से उत्पन्न सुपरकीज़ आवश्यक हैं। सुरक्षित सुपरकी बनाने के लिए आमतौर पर छद्म यादृच्छिक संख्या जनरेटर (पीआरएनजी) का उपयोग किया जाता है।
-
प्रबंधन: उचित कुंजी प्रबंधन प्रथाओं में कुंजी उत्पादन, वितरण, भंडारण और निरस्तीकरण शामिल है। केंद्रीकृत कुंजी प्रबंधन प्रणालियाँ प्रभावी नियंत्रण सुनिश्चित करती हैं और अनधिकृत पहुंच के जोखिम को कम करती हैं।
सुपरकी के प्रकार
सुपरकीज़ को उनके उपयोग और संरचना के आधार पर वर्गीकृत किया जा सकता है। यहां सुपरकीज़ के मुख्य प्रकार हैं:
प्रकार | विवरण |
---|---|
सममित कुंजी | एन्क्रिप्शन और डिक्रिप्शन दोनों के लिए उपयोग की जाने वाली एक एकल साझा कुंजी। |
असममित कुंजी जोड़ी | कुंजियों की एक जोड़ी: एन्क्रिप्शन के लिए सार्वजनिक कुंजी और डिक्रिप्शन के लिए निजी कुंजी। |
हैश-आधारित कुंजी | क्रिप्टोग्राफ़िक हैश फ़ंक्शन से प्राप्त और विभिन्न सुरक्षा प्रोटोकॉल में उपयोग किया जाता है। |
सत्र कुंजी | किसी विशिष्ट संचार सत्र के लिए अस्थायी कुंजी तैयार की जाती है और बाद में छोड़ दी जाती है। |
सुपरकी का उपयोग करने के तरीके, उपयोग से संबंधित समस्याएं और समाधान
सुपरकीज़ का कई अनुप्रयोगों में व्यापक उपयोग होता है, जिनमें शामिल हैं:
-
सुरक्षित संचार: सुपरकीज़ डेटा को एन्क्रिप्ट करके और प्रामाणिकता की पुष्टि करके उपयोगकर्ताओं, एप्लिकेशन और उपकरणों के बीच सुरक्षित संचार सुनिश्चित करते हैं।
-
डिजीटल हस्ताक्षर: असममित-कुंजी सुपरकी का उपयोग डिजिटल हस्ताक्षर उत्पन्न करने के लिए किया जाता है जो डिजिटल दस्तावेजों की उत्पत्ति और अखंडता को सत्यापित करता है।
-
डेटा एन्क्रिप्शन: सममित-कुंजी सुपरकीज़ डेटाबेस में संग्रहीत या नेटवर्क पर प्रसारित संवेदनशील डेटा को एन्क्रिप्ट करते हैं, जिससे अनधिकृत पहुंच को रोका जा सकता है।
हालाँकि, सुपरकीज़ के उपयोग से कुछ चुनौतियाँ भी सामने आती हैं:
-
कुंजी वितरण: असममित एन्क्रिप्शन में, मैन-इन-द-मिडिल हमलों को रोकने के लिए सार्वजनिक कुंजियों को सुरक्षित रूप से वितरित करना महत्वपूर्ण है।
-
कुंजी निरसन: एक महत्वपूर्ण समझौते के बाद सिस्टम की सुरक्षा बनाए रखने के लिए निरस्त सुपरकीज़ को प्रभावी ढंग से प्रबंधित करना महत्वपूर्ण है।
-
कुंजी भंडारण: असममित एन्क्रिप्शन में निजी कुंजियों को अनधिकृत पहुंच से सुरक्षित रखना एक महत्वपूर्ण चिंता का विषय है।
मुख्य विशेषताएँ और समान शब्दों के साथ अन्य तुलनाएँ
आइए सुपरकी की तुलना अन्य संबंधित क्रिप्टोग्राफ़िक शब्दों से करें:
अवधि | विवरण |
---|---|
सुपरकी | सुरक्षित संचार के लिए एन्क्रिप्शन में उपयोग किया जाने वाला विशिष्ट पहचानकर्ता। |
सार्वजनिक कुंजी | एन्क्रिप्शन के लिए उपयोग की जाने वाली असममित कुंजी जोड़ी का हिस्सा। |
निजी चाबी | डिक्रिप्शन के लिए उपयोग की जाने वाली असममित कुंजी जोड़ी का हिस्सा। |
प्रमाणपत्र | किसी सार्वजनिक कुंजी को किसी इकाई से जोड़ता है और उसकी प्रामाणिकता को प्रमाणित करता है। |
अंगुली का हस्ताक्षर | निजी कुंजी का उपयोग करके उत्पन्न डेटा का एन्क्रिप्टेड हैश। |
सुपरकी से संबंधित भविष्य के परिप्रेक्ष्य और प्रौद्योगिकियाँ
सुपरकी का भविष्य सुरक्षित संचार और डेटा सुरक्षा की बढ़ती मांग को पूरा करने के लिए इसके निरंतर विकास में निहित है। क्वांटम कंप्यूटिंग में प्रगति पारंपरिक एन्क्रिप्शन विधियों के लिए एक संभावित खतरा पैदा करती है, जिससे पोस्ट-क्वांटम एन्क्रिप्शन एल्गोरिदम का विकास होता है जो नई सुपरकी संरचनाओं और गणितीय सिद्धांतों पर निर्भर होते हैं।
इसके अतिरिक्त, ब्लॉकचेन तकनीक के साथ सुपरकीज़ का एकीकरण विकेंद्रीकृत प्रणालियों में डेटा अखंडता और प्रमाणीकरण को और बढ़ा सकता है।
प्रॉक्सी सर्वर का उपयोग कैसे किया जा सकता है या सुपरकी के साथ कैसे संबद्ध किया जा सकता है
प्रॉक्सी सर्वर उपयोगकर्ताओं के लिए सुरक्षा और गोपनीयता बढ़ाने में महत्वपूर्ण भूमिका निभाते हैं। सुपरकीज़ के साथ जुड़े होने पर, प्रॉक्सी सर्वर उपयोगकर्ताओं और वेब सर्वर के बीच प्रसारित डेटा के लिए एन्क्रिप्शन और प्रमाणीकरण की एक अतिरिक्त परत प्रदान कर सकते हैं। प्रॉक्सी सर्वर एन्क्रिप्टेड सुरंगों के माध्यम से ट्रैफ़िक को रूट कर सकते हैं, जिससे हमलावरों के लिए संवेदनशील जानकारी को रोकना मुश्किल हो जाता है।
कॉर्पोरेट वातावरण में, प्रॉक्सी सर्वर समग्र नेटवर्क सुरक्षा को मजबूत करते हुए, विशिष्ट संसाधनों तक पहुंच प्रदान करने से पहले उपयोगकर्ताओं को प्रमाणित करने के लिए सुपरकीज़ के उपयोग को लागू कर सकते हैं।
सम्बंधित लिंक्स
सुपरकी और उसके अनुप्रयोगों के बारे में अधिक जानकारी के लिए, आप निम्नलिखित संसाधनों का संदर्भ ले सकते हैं: